How Kleanland Electrostatic Precipitators assist cut down Airborne Particles in Textile production

The textile dyeing and finishing course of action generates considerable quantities of oil-bearing fumes and organic compounds, which includes textile auxiliaries. These fumes can get to densities of around 80mg/m3, posing severe wellbeing pitfalls to employees and contributing to air pollution. Kleanland esp utilize Highly developed electrostatic precipitation engineering to capture and remove these airborne particles successfully. By making an electrostatic demand, the ESP draws in and collects even the smallest particles, ensuring the air unveiled from textile factories is significantly cleaner. This don't just allows guard the setting but in addition makes a safer Operating ecosystem for workers.

Why Electrostatic Precipitators Are Essential for Controlling Emissions in Textile Processing Plants

Electrostatic precipitators, particularly People built by Kleanland, are essential for managing emissions in textile processing plants. These crops normally handle various pollutants, which includes natural oils, dyes, dye auxiliaries, lubricant oils, and fiber particles. common air filtration systems struggle to handle these types of a diverse number of contaminants properly. having said that, the Innovative ESP technological know-how used by Kleanland captures these pollutants with superior efficiency. through the use of a combination of h2o scrubbers, dual-travel huge spacing esp, and oil and water separators, Kleanland esp make certain that exhaust gases are addressed comprehensively right before being released in to the ambiance. This complete method can make them a significant component in modern day textile production services, supporting organizations comply with stringent environmental regulations.
